1. What is a 28V Adjustable Power Supply?
A 28V adjustable power supply is a regulated power source that can output a voltage around 28 volts, with the ability to finetune the voltage output to meet specific requirements. This adjustability allows users to precisely control the voltage delivered to their devices, making it ideal for testing, development, and operational use in various industries.
2. Key Features of 28V Adjustable power supplies
Voltage Range and Precision: Most 28V adjustable power supplies allow voltage adjustments within a range close to 28V (e.g., 030V), providing flexibility for different applications.
Current Capacity: These power supplies often support varying current ratings, commonly ranging from a few amps up to tens of amps, depending on the design.
Regulation and Stability: Highquality units provide excellent voltage regulation and stability, ensuring consistent power delivery without fluctuations.
Protection Mechanisms: Features such as overcurrent protection, shortcircuit protection, and thermal shutdown safeguard both the power supply and connected devices.
3. Applications of 28V Adjustable Power Supplies
Electronics Testing and Development: Engineers and technicians use these power supplies to simulate different voltage conditions during circuit design and troubleshooting.
Industrial Equipment: Many industrial machines and control systems operate at or near 28V, requiring stable and adjustable power sources.
Aerospace and Automotive: These sectors often use 28V power systems, making adjustable power supplies essential for maintenance and testing.
Battery Charging: Adjustable voltage supplies can be used to charge batteries requiring specific voltages around 28V safely.

5. Factors to Consider When Choosing a 28V Adjustable Power Supply
Voltage and Current Requirements: Ensure the unit supports the maximum voltage and current your application demands.
Accuracy and Stability: Look for power supplies with low ripple and noise for sensitive electronics.
Size and Portability: Depending on your workspace or fieldwork needs, size and weight may be important.
User Interface: Digital displays and easytouse controls improve precision and convenience.
Brand and Support: Opt for reputable manufacturers that offer warranties and reliable customer service.
6. Installation and Maintenance Tips
Proper installation and maintenance extend the lifespan and reliability of your power supply:
Install in a wellventilated area to avoid overheating.
Regularly check for loose connections and signs of wear.
Follow manufacturer guidelines for calibration and servicing.
Use appropriate cables and connectors rated for the voltage and current.
7. Common Challenges and Troubleshooting
Voltage Drift: May occur due to component aging or temperature changes; recalibration is necessary.
Overheating: Ensure adequate cooling and avoid exceeding rated current.
Output Fluctuations: Check for loose connections or faulty components.
Compatibility Issues: Confirm voltage and current compatibility with connected devices.
